Average Construction Costs in Australia

As of 2025, the cost of building a house in Australia typically ranges from $1,600 to $4,500 per square meter. However, the final cost will depend on a variety of factors, including the quality of materials, the complexity of the design, and the location of the project. For a basic home construction, the price will be on the lower end of this spectrum, while a high-end custom build will cost much more.

Cost Ranges by Home Type

  • Standard Project Homes: For standard, project-built homes, the average construction cost is around $1,600 to $2,700 per square meter. These homes are often built using pre-designed plans and can be relatively straightforward to construct, making them the most cost-effective option.
  • Custom and Luxury Homes: Custom-designed homes, which offer more flexibility in design and often feature higher-quality finishes, will generally cost between $2,700 and $4,500 per square meter. This category includes more intricate designs, luxury finishes, and custom features that are tailored to the homeowner’s needs.
  • High-End Luxury Homes: For those opting for a truly luxurious build with premium finishes, custom architecture, and state-of-the-art technology, the cost per square meter can exceed $4,500.

It’s important to remember that these figures are estimates, and the actual cost may vary based on the factors mentioned earlier.

Factors Influencing Building Costs

Several factors contribute to the overall cost of building a house. Understanding these factors will help you better manage your budget and expectations.

1. Location

The location of your home plays a significant role in construction costs. Major cities like Sydney and Melbourne tend to have higher costs due to demand, land prices, and labor availability. In contrast, regional areas such as Newcastle, NSW, might offer more affordable land and construction costs. However, factors such as local council regulations and regional labor availability can still impact the price.

2. Design and Size

The size of the house directly affects the overall cost. Larger homes require more materials and labor, thus increasing the construction costs. Additionally, complex or custom designs typically come with higher fees for architects, engineers, and specialized contractors. If you’re looking for a unique and personalized design, expect to pay more compared to a basic, straightforward design.

3. Materials and Finishes

The materials you choose for your home can have a significant impact on the cost. High-end materials such as marble countertops, custom cabinetry, and premium flooring will increase the overall expense. On the other hand, using more affordable materials can reduce the cost, although it might affect the aesthetic appeal and durability of the home.

4. Labor Costs

Labor costs vary depending on the region and the skill level required for the job. In areas with high demand for construction services, such as Sydney or Melbourne, labor costs can be quite expensive. In Newcastle, NSW, labor rates may be somewhat lower, but this can vary depending on the current demand and the availability of skilled tradespeople. 5. Site Conditions

The condition of the land you’re building on also plays a significant role in determining construction costs. For example, if the land requires significant preparation, such as leveling, soil testing, or clearing, these additional tasks can add to the overall cost. Similarly, if the land is difficult to access, transportation of materials to the site might be more expensive.

Regional Variations: Newcastle, NSW

Newcastle, located in New South Wales, is often considered one of the more affordable areas for construction in comparison to major cities like Sydney. The price of land in Newcastle is generally more affordable, which can help to keep overall building costs lower. However, as demand for property in the region increases, land prices are expected to rise, which may impact the cost of building homes.

Additional Costs to Consider

In addition to the basic construction costs, there are several other expenses you should factor into your budget when planning to build a home. These can include:

  • Land Costs: If you don’t already own land, purchasing a suitable plot will be one of your most significant expenses. Land prices vary greatly depending on location, size, and accessibility.
  • Site Preparation: Preparing the land for construction can involve clearing trees, leveling the ground, or addressing soil issues. This work can add substantial costs, particularly if the site is in a difficult-to-access or environmentally sensitive area.
  • Permits and Fees: Before you begin construction, you’ll need to obtain various permits from the local council, including building permits, planning permits, and possibly environmental permits. These can involve fees that may add up depending on your project.
  • Utilities and Infrastructure: Connecting your home to essential services such as electricity, water, and sewage can incur additional costs. In some cases, you may need to pay for the installation of these services if the land is not already connected to them.
  • Landscaping and Outdoor Works: Don’t forget to budget for landscaping, driveways, fences, and outdoor living spaces. These elements can significantly enhance the appearance of your home but will also contribute to the total cost.
  • Contingency Budget: It’s wise to set aside a contingency fund (typically around 10-15% of the total budget) to cover unexpected expenses or changes that may arise during construction.

Tips for Managing Construction Costs

To help manage your construction budget effectively, consider the following tips:

1. Work with Experienced Builders

Choosing the right builder is crucial to ensuring your project stays within budget. Look for reputable builders Newcastle NSW, who have experience in your area and a solid track record of completing projects on time and within budget.

2. Get Multiple Quotes

It’s always a good idea to obtain quotes from multiple builders and contractors to ensure you’re getting a competitive price. Be sure to compare the scope of work, materials used, and estimated timelines in addition to the cost.

3. Choose Standard Designs

Custom designs can add significant costs to your project. Consider opting for a pre-designed plan and making minor adjustments if needed. This can help you save money while still achieving the look you want.

4. Stay Involved in the Process

Being actively involved in the construction process can help prevent costly mistakes and ensure that everything is being done according to plan. Regularly communicate with your builder to stay on top of the project and address any issues promptly.

5. Consider Long-Term Costs

While it’s important to manage initial construction costs, don’t forget to consider the long-term maintenance and running costs of your new home. For example, energy-efficient features may cost more upfront but can save you money in the long run through reduced utility bills.
